Elimination of wasps and hornets to become chargeable
Rescuers will make the service paid starting from July.
Rescuers explain it by the fact that fighting insects distracts them from their primary task - extinguishing fires.
According to the newspaper "Republic", rescuers liquidated 4233 hornet nests in 2011 and 1332 - in 2010. Sometimes it turns out that rescuers have to do it up to a few dozen times a day.
Schools, kindergartens, old people's homes and other social institutions will not have to pay for rescuers' services.
